Hong Kong Space Museum

This museum is dedicated to astronomy and space science. Visitors go here to view exhibits on constellations and the mechanics of the universe. It provides a structured look at space exploration and celestial bodies through various displays and a space theater.

Getting There

The museum is located in the Tsim Sha Tsui district on the Kowloon side. From the central business districts, it is accessible via the MTR (Mass Transit Railway). Depending on your starting point in the city, the journey typically takes approximately 15 to 30 minutes.

Duration of Visit

Allow roughly 2 to 3 hours to walk through the permanent exhibits and watch a presentation in the dome theater.

When to Visit

The museum is an indoor attraction, making it a practical choice during Hong Kong's humid summer months or during rainy periods. It can get crowded during weekends and public holidays when local families visit. Visiting on a weekday morning typically avoids the largest crowds.

Clock Tower in Tsim Sha Tsui, Hong Kong

The Clock Tower is a bell tower in Tsim Sha Tsui, Hong Kong, the only surviving structure from the former Tsim Sha Tsui railway station. It stands as a landmark reflecting the history of the area.
